CRISPY BAKED CHICKEN THIGHS
This is a wonderfully simple and delicious recipe to use for bone-in, skin-on chicken thighs.

Steps:
- Preheat oven to 475 degrees F (245 degrees C). Set a wire rack inside a broiler pan or baking pan.
- Pat chicken thighs dry with paper towels. Lift up skin gently; sprinkle salt, pepper, and garlic powder under the skin. Replace skin. Season skin and underside of the thighs with salt, pepper, and garlic powder. Arrange on the rack.
- Roast in the preheated oven until golden, about 20 minutes. Reduce oven temperature to 400 degrees F (200 degrees C). Continue roasting until juices run clear, about 30 minutes more. Let rest for 5 minutes before serving.

CRISPY BAKED CHICKEN
For pull-apart tender chicken with crisp, deeply spiced skin, rub it with a spicy-sweet mix and roast it low and slow while you're doing something else. Because this chicken is cooked at a moderately low temperature, the spices will bloom but not burn, and the chicken fat will render slowly and completely (which means you don't need any oil). The smoky rub in this recipe will turn the chicken skin into what tastes like a barbecue potato chip, but you can use other spice blends, too, like garam masala or Montreal steak seasoning. Just be sure your mix includes sugar for browning and salt for accentuating flavors. Whole chicken legs (with the thigh and drumstick attached) provide a more generous portion of juicy meat and skin that shatters, but a mix of drumsticks and bone-in thighs work, too.
